Review of Eighth Grade (2018) by Kevin P — 07 Oct 2018
One of the more realistic portrayals of a teenager you will see in movies these days, with a incredible breakthough performance by Elsie Fisher, who here shows real depth in the period in which every child goes through in their own way.
While feeling the real-life cringe worthy scenes could divide audiences in their viewing experience, it has to commended for its daring way to make Eighth Grade feel like a standard coming-of-age Hollywood production.
